WebWe use a simple way to prime concrete ready for painting and that is PVA glue, mixed 1/2 with water. This priming mix will seal your concrete steps and ready for painting! This method works every time, it’s cheap and works better than any concrete primer. Mix your PVA with 1/2 water and grab a large brush and apply the milky solution. WebFeb 20, 2024 · Step 3: Clean The Concrete Area. Clean the concrete surface thoroughly before painting it to look like stone. Sweep and vacuum up all dirt and debris, then mop the floor with warm, soapy water and, if desired, a cleaning solution.
